Raso - Ámsterdam fabric is a Satin / Raso fabric made of 100% polyester with a weight of 120 gr/m2 and a width of 150 cm. Its printed design is abstract, watercolor-like, two-tone, and artistic, with standard complexity and abstract shapes. The main colors are multicolored, allowing it to combine with solid colors such as white, black, navy blue, or light pink.
The fabric is printed with the patterned design on one side using digital textile printing, giving it a high-quality and durable finish. The fabrics characteristics are its shiny texture, smooth and thin feel, making it ideal for fashion garments such as shirts, blouses, skirts, dresses, pants, tops, scarves, and accessories.
The applications and uses of Raso - Ámsterdam fabric range from mens and womens fashion to lingerie and accessories. Its season is timeless, although it is also ideal for autumn and winter garments. It is a versatile and elegant fabric that adapts to different styles and occasions.
For the care of this fabric, it is recommended not to bleach, wash at a maximum temperature of 40ºC, do not use trichloroethylene in dry cleaning, iron at a warm temperature, and tumble dry at a reduced temperature. These care instructions will help maintain the quality and appearance of the fabric over time.
The printing technology used in the manufacture of this fabric is sublimation, which is carried out on polyester. This process guarantees maximum color fixation and precise definition of the printed design, making it an excellent choice for high-end garments and exclusive designs.
